1) Manufacturing Day Celebration
Manufacturing Day in New Mexico is a significant event for businesses in the manufacturing industry. Held annually on the first Friday of October, this celebration extends throughout the entire month. It aims to showcase the impact of manufacturing on the economy and to highlight local products and innovations.
During Manufacturing Day, companies have the chance to connect with a wider audience. Events include facility tours, exhibitions, and discussions. Businesses can engage with potential partners and customers, enhancing their outreach and visibility. This celebration helps in understanding the economic impact of manufacturing in New Mexico.
For companies looking to grow and learn, Manufacturing Day offers resources and advice through live and virtual sessions. Nearly 400 students also participate, allowing businesses to connect with the next generation. 3) SWAIA's Indian Market
SWAIA's Indian Market in Santa Fe is a major event in New Mexico. Held every August, this event is organized by the Southwestern Association for Indian Arts, Inc. It is a must-attend for businesses that want to connect with Native American artists and cultural leaders.
The market features over 1,000 artists from more than 200 tribes. It's known as one of the largest and most prestigious Native arts shows in the world. Businesses can discover a range of traditional and contemporary Native American art, including jewelry and sculptures.
For those interested in visiting, the 2025 edition of the Indian Market will take place from August 16 to 17. Attendees can explore diverse artworks and experience unique cultural exchanges. It's a golden opportunity for businesses to build relationships in the art and cultural sectors.

4) Traditional and Contemporary Spanish Markets
The Traditional Spanish Market in Santa Fe offers businesses an excellent opportunity to explore unique folk art and crafts. Running annually, it features close to 300 jury-selected artists showcasing art rooted in Spanish Colonial methods. This event is the largest of its kind in the U.S., making it a significant attraction for art enthusiasts and potential business partners.
Visitors can also experience the Contemporary Spanish Market that complements the traditional event by offering modern takes on historical art forms. Together, these markets provide a comprehensive view of the vibrant Hispanic culture in New Mexico, appealing to a diverse audience. Businesses interested in regional art can benefit from these connections and collaborations.
The Traditional Spanish Market, held every year on the Santa Fe Plaza, attracts thousands of visitors, giving businesses a chance to reach a wide audience. The event is free and open to the public, making it accessible to all. More information about this annual event is available on the Santa Fe Traditional Spanish Market website. 6) Duck Race Event
The Great American Duck Race is a unique tradition held in Deming, New Mexico. This event is not just about entertainment; it also fosters community spirit and attracts tourists. Held annually in August, the event creates significant opportunities for local businesses to engage with thousands of visitors.
Races are conducted at Luna County Courthouse Park, attracting crowds interested in both the spectacle and in supporting local vendors. Businesses can capitalize on the foot traffic by offering products and services to event-goers, enhancing their visibility and sales. 7) Native American Pueblos Dance
The Native American Pueblos Dance events in New Mexico are significant cultural occasions that offer businesses a chance to engage with diverse traditions. Each Pueblo has its own unique dances and celebrations throughout the year. It's important for interested business representatives to contact the Pueblo offices beforehand to confirm dates and rules for visitors and photography.
These dances are not only cultural but also potential business opportunities, especially in tourism. Understanding the schedule and nature of these events can help businesses plan their engagement strategies. For instance, the Turtle Dance at Taos Pueblo is an event that could align with brand or service promotions.
One major hub for experiencing these dance events is the Indian Pueblo Cultural Center, which presents dances throughout the year. It's a reliable location for observing dance performances from the various Pueblos in New Mexico. Job Creation
The manufacturing sector is a major job creator in New Mexico, employing over 27,000 people. This provides steady, well-paying jobs, reducing unemployment rates and improving livelihoods. The emphasis on skilled labor in this industry encourages workforce development programs.
Programs focused on training and development ensure a skilled pool of workers ready to meet the demands of modern manufacturing. This aligns with the efforts of the New Mexico Business Coalition's support for manufacturing, helping to secure jobs in advanced manufacturing fields.
The sector's growth leads to a range of job opportunities, from entry-level positions to specialized roles. It not only benefits existing workers but also opens doors for students considering a career in manufacturing, thereby strengthening the state's employment landscape.
